What is a part time Cyber Security Information Assurance professional?

A Part Time Cyber Security Information Assurance professional is someone who works on a part-time basis to help organizations protect their data and information systems from cyber threats. Their responsibilities may include monitoring network activity, assessing security risks, implementing security measures, and ensuring compliance with information assurance policies. They play a critical role in safeguarding sensitive information, but typically work fewer hours than full-time staff, making this role suitable for students, retirees, or those seeking flexible work arrangements.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time Cyber Security Information Assurance professional?

To thrive as a Part Time Cyber Security Information Assurance professional, you generally need knowledge of information security principles, risk management, and compliance frameworks, often supported by a relevant degree or certifications like Security+ or CISSP. Familiarity with security tools such as SIEM platforms, vulnerability scanners, and incident response systems is commonly required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and clear communication help professionals identify threats and explain findings to non-technical stakeholders. These skills and qualities are vital for protecting organizational assets, ensuring regulatory compliance, and minimizing cyber risks even in a part-time capacity.

What is the difference between Part Time Cyber Security Information Assurance vs Part Time Network Security Specialist?

AspectPart Time Cyber Security Information AssurancePart Time Network Security Specialist
CertificationsCompTIA Security+, CISSP (preferred), CISACompTIA Security+, Cisco CCNA Security, CEH
Work EnvironmentGovernment agencies, compliance-focused organizations, consulting firmsIT departments, cybersecurity firms, corporate networks
Primary FocusEnsuring compliance, risk management, security policiesImplementing and managing network security measures
Common TasksSecurity audits, policy development, vulnerability assessmentsFirewall configuration, intrusion detection, network monitoring

While both roles involve cybersecurity, Part Time Cyber Security Information Assurance emphasizes compliance, risk management, and policy adherence, often within government or regulated environments. In contrast, Part Time Network Security Specialist focuses on technical implementation and management of network defenses.
